How the Calorie Estimate Works

Calorie estimates are based on the metabolic equivalent of task, or MET, value for agricultural work. One MET is roughly the energy your body uses while sitting quietly. During farm chores you work harder than rest, so your body burns several times that resting rate. The standard formula is:

Calories burned = MET × body weight (kg) × duration (hours)

Because this calculator is built for 25-minute sessions, duration is always 25 ÷ 60 = 0.4167 hours. A 70 kg person doing moderate farm work, which has a MET of 4.0, would burn about 4.0 × 70 × 0.4167 = 117 kcal. MET values come from research compendia that classify physical activities according to how many times harder they are than resting energy expenditure. This is the same estimation method used in many fitness trackers, exercise science textbooks, and calorie databases.

Actual energy expenditure varies with body composition, terrain, temperature, carrying load, and how efficiently you move, but MET-based estimates are still a useful planning tool for fitness and nutrition goals. To learn more about the MET method, you can read the Metabolic equivalent of task article on Wikipedia.

Worked Examples

Example 1 — 70 kg, moderate chores. A 70 kg person spends 25 minutes feeding animals, carrying feed bags, and tidying the barn. With a MET of 4.0: 4.0 × 70 × 0.4167 = 116.7 kcal.

Example 2 — 150 lb, light work. Convert 150 lb to kilograms by dividing by 2.20462: 150 ÷ 2.20462 = 68.0 kg. At light effort with a MET of 2.5: 2.5 × 68.0 × 0.4167 = 70.9 kcal.

Example 3 — 85 kg, heavy lifting and baling. With a vigorous MET of 6.5: 6.5 × 85 × 0.4167 = 230.2 kcal.

Notice how doubling either your body weight or the MET value roughly doubles the calorie burn. That is why two people doing the exact same chores can have meaningfully different energy expenditures.

Reference MET Values for Farm Work

The table below lists the three intensity levels used by this calculator, with common farm tasks that fall into each category.

IntensityTypical farm tasksMET value
LightWalking around the yard, feeding animals, light watering, sorting tools2.5
ModerateGeneral mixed chores, raking, carrying supplies, cleaning stalls4.0
VigorousBaling hay, hauling heavy loads, digging, loading trailers6.5

These values are rounded for ease of use and represent the average energy cost of continuous farm activity. If a task involves frequent rest breaks or very light walking, you may be closer to the light end of the scale.

Tips & Best Practices

  • Weigh yourself in the morning before meals for the most consistent body weight input.
  • Choose your intensity honestly. When in doubt, select the lower option; it is better to underestimate than to overestimate your daily burn.
  • Use the 25-minute result as a building block. Three moderate 25-minute sessions would equal roughly three times the single-session calorie value.
  • For very heavy resistance work such as repeatedly lifting large sacks, remember this is an average estimate. Your actual burn may be higher if the work is continuous and demanding.

A simple habit is to log your farm chores in 25-minute blocks, just like a workout. Over a week, those blocks can add up to a considerable amount of daily activity that most people never count toward their energy balance.

Frequently Asked Questions

Why is the time fixed at 25 minutes? The tool is designed to answer one specific question: what does a 25-minute block of farm work cost in calories? That fixed duration makes it easy to compare chores, plan short work intervals, or build a day from several small activity segments.

Does this work for all body sizes? Yes, the MET formula scales with body weight, which is the main personal variable in calorie estimation. A heavier person generally burns more calories because moving a larger body requires more energy. The same formula applies across ages and fitness levels, though individual metabolism still creates some variation.

Can I use it for the farmers walk exercise? This calculator is intended for agricultural work and farm chores, not the farmers walk gym exercise. Farmers walks use a different movement pattern and intensity profile, so they need a separate MET value to estimate accurately.

How accurate is a MET estimate? MET estimates are accurate enough for daily tracking, but they are not laboratory measurements. Your actual burn can be affected by temperature, humidity, walking speed, carried weight, and your own metabolic efficiency. Use the result as a reasonable estimate rather than an exact figure.
